您好,欢迎访问三七文档
当前位置:首页 > 商业/管理/HR > 管理学资料 > 学生档案管理系统项目开发总结报告
项目开发总结报告九、项目开发总结报告1.引言.............................................................................................................................11.1编写目的...........................................................................................................11.2项目背景...........................................................................................................11.3定义...................................................................................................................11.4参考资料...........................................................................................................12开发结果.....................................................................................................................22.1产品...................................................................................................................22.2主要功能及性能...............................................................................................22.3所用工时...........................................................................................................32.4所用机时...........................................................................................................32.5进度...................................................................................................................32.6费用...................................................................................................................43.评价.............................................................................................................................53.1生产率评价.......................................................................................................53.2技术方案评价...................................................................................................53.3产品质量评价...................................................................................................54.经验与教训.................................................................................................................6项目开发总结报告第1页1.引言1.1编写目的项目开发总结报告的编制是为了总结本项目开发工作的经验,说明实际取得的开发结果以及对整个开发工作的各个方面的评价。不仅能让我们回顾在项目开发过程中所用到的知识,回顾在工作过程中所遇到的问题,并且还能让我们发现之前漏掉的系统上的或逻辑上的问题,能更加便利的让我们改正,让我们在今后未来的项目开发过程中有更多有用的经验和资料,有效的提高我们的开发效率。本文档预期的读者为软件开发人员。1.2项目背景鉴于目前学校学生人数剧增,学生信息呈爆炸性增长,计算机成本日益下降的前提下,学校对《学生档案管理》的自动化与准确化的要求日益强烈的背景下,由兰州理工大学提出,由面向对象软件工程课程设计四组开发,兰州理工大学全体师生为最终的项目用户,全国高等院校都是潜在用户。此项目与《教务管理系统》和《库存管理系统》有相似性,部分代码可以重用,有较高的参考意义,降低了项目的开发难度。1.3定义学籍管理系统:学籍管理是帮助教学人员、行政人员对人事档案的管理软件。生产率:是衡量每单位投入的产出量。用来表示产出与投入比例的术语(总产出除以劳动投入是劳动生产力)。1.4参考资料1.项目开发计划书2.需求规格说明书3.概要设计说明书4.详细设计说明书5.用户操作手册6.测试计划项目开发总结报告第2页2开发结果2.1产品开发此学籍管理系统软件,以供管理人员及学生进行学籍管理,方便管理人员随时添加、查询、修改等。促进学生档案管理工作的规范化,提高工作效率;降低学生档案管理维护费用,提高行政工作效率,为学校领导决策提供支持,该系统的设计目标应尽量达到人力与设备的节省,并且提高处理数据的速度。源程序行数:4500行。系统物理结构:账户、姓名、密码、院系信息和学生档案信息用户:学生和系统管理员2.2主要功能及性能学生管理系统可大致分大致实现以下功能:用户管理:每个学生都有独立的用户账号和密码,新生入学需要添加用户,毕业生需要删除用户,以及学生本人对密码的修改。权限管理:管理员和学生各自拥有权限和操作界面。非管理人员任何人不能擅自修改学生档案信息和院系信息。院系信息:管理员有权对年级信息、学院信息、专业信息、班级信息进行增加、删除、修改等基本操作。学生只能对年级信息、学院信息、专业信息、班级信息进行查询。学生信息:学生信息又可分为基本信息、学籍信息、家庭信息、获奖信息、处分信息。管理员有权对学生信息进行增加、删除、修改等基本操作。学生只能对个人信息进行查询。项目开发总结报告第3页性能:时间特性:无论是客户端和管理端,当用户登录,进行任何操作的时候,系统应该及时的进行反应,反应的时间在5秒以内。系统应能监测出各种非正常情况,如与设备的通信中断,无法连接数据库服务器等,避免出现长时间等待甚至无响应。适应性:系统应具有十分的灵活性,以适应将来功能扩展的需求。系统设计要求能够体现扩展性要求,以适应将来功能扩展的需求。系统安全性需求:系统有严格的权限管理功能,各功能模块需有相应的权限方能进入。系统需能够防止各类误操作可能造成的数据丢失,破坏。防止用户非法获取网页以及内容。2.3所用工时开始时间结束时间总耗时2014年9月2015年一月5个月约150天2.4所用机时工作频率录入数据3次/星期修改数据3次/星期删除数据1次/星期储存数据1次/星期运行维护1次/月文档编写2次/星期文档修改1次/星期查找数据2次/星期权限设计1次/星期系统完善2次/星期2.5进度开发阶段开始时间结束时间完成时间状态可行性研究报告2014年9月2014年10月2星期提前完成项目开发计划2014年9月2014年10月2星期提前完成需求规格说明书2014年10月2014年11月4星期按时完成详细设计说明书2014年11月2014年12月3星期提前完成用户操作手册2014年11月2014年12月1星期提前完成测试计划2014年12月2015年1月1星期按时完成项目开发总结报告第4页测试分析报告2014年12月2015年1月1星期按时完成开发进度月报2014年12月2015年1月1星期按时完成项目开发总结报告2014年12月2015年1月1星期按时完成程序维护手册2014年12月2015年1月1星期提前完成软件问题报告2015年1月2015年1月中旬1星期提前完成软件修改报告2015年1月2015年1月中旬1星期提前完成2.6费用在系统上投入的人力,设备,空间,材料,等等与其他的一系列支持性服务越来越大,导致开发费用支出巨大,严重影响系统的可用性,急需改进。基建投资:数据库服务器1台:10000元PC机2台:5000*2=10000元打印机1台:1000元其他一次性支出:Windowsserver20031套:10000元MicrosoftSQLServer2000(中文标准版)1套:10000元人员培训费用:2000元经常性支出:人工费用:(管理员工资2000元/月)*2=4000/月其他不可预知费用:10000元共计:53000元,每年再支出48000元项目开发总结报告第5页3.评价3.1生产率评价开发过程中负责各个部分的人员的分匹配稍有不足,导致有过做过的任务重复,部分任务未能正常完成。后期改进后,开发人员之间协调,加进了各个任务的进展,才使得后期效率加快。(1)项目开发历时三个月(2)开发过程中反复用到之前已经做出来的成果(3)对系统本质以及各个功能的设置理解未能做到十分透彻综合以上几点,项目开发过程中总的效率还是稍微低下,今后会改进,达到各个组员之间的协调合作,加快项目的进度开发。3.2技术方案评价系统开发框架:此系统的框架使用的是简单三层结构,此框架在开发一些中小软件是比较实用的。但是我们要是可以开发出自己的框架,把一些通用的功能开发到框架中。这样以来,在以后的系统开发中,针对系统中一些通用的功能就不需要再开发,从而也可以很好的提高我们的开发效率;减少很多维护费用。使我们的技术不断的更加成熟。总体来说技术方案是比较有效可行的,根据现有条件制定最有效的方案对一个团体来说至关重要,能有效的节约设计时间减轻开发人员的压力,这一点在我们的开发过程中有着深刻的体会,我们的方案也在开发过程中不断的完善。3.3产品质量评价在测试中检查出来的程序编制中的错误发生率较低,即每干条指令(或语句)中的错误指令数(或语句数)较少。在开发中制订质量保证计划或配置管理计划,可提升产品质量。项目开发总结报告第6页4.经验与教训通过这几个月的努力工作,我认识到要作一个真正合格的程序员,或者说就是可以真正合格完成一些代码工作的程序员,应该具有以下的的素质:1.团队精神和协作能力把它作为基本素质,并不是不重要,恰恰相反,这是程序员应该具备的最基本的,也是最重要的安身立命之本。把高水平程序员说成独行侠的都是在呓语,任何个人的力量都是有限的,即便如linus这样的天才,也需要通过组成强大的团队来创造奇迹,那些遍布全球的为linux写核心的高手们,没有协作精神是不可想象的。独行侠可以作一些赚钱的小软件发点小财,但是一旦进入一些大系统的研发团队,进入商业化和产品化的开发任务,缺乏这种素质的人就完全不合格了。2.文档习惯说高水平程序员从
本文标题:学生档案管理系统项目开发总结报告
链接地址:https://www.777doc.com/doc-2489840 .html